  • Patent number: 4817179
    Abstract: Digital matrices, for example digitized images, are enhanced by comparing a matrix to be enhanced with plural enhancement patterns for each position in the matrix of each element of the matrix to produce pattern codes commensurate with the matches with the enhancement patterns. The pattern codes are employed to generate plural enhancement decisions for each element of the matrix and these enhancement decisions are combined to provide a single enhancement action for each element of the matrix.

  • Patent number: 4436696
    Abstract: A process for high temperature sintering of ferrous powder metallurgy compacts having a substantially uniform carbon distribution which comprises:(a) heating the ferrous powder metallurgy compact in the heating zone of a sintering furnace to a temperature of about 2,300.degree. to 2,550.degree. F. (1,260.degree. to 1,399.degree. C.),(b) introducing to the heating zone an atmosphere comprising about 2 to less than 10 volume percent hydrogen, about 0.5 to 2.0 volume percent carbon monoxide, about 0.5 to 1.0 volume percent methane and the balance nitrogen, and(c) removing the sintered product from the furnace.
